Production

The Deltetto family has been dedicated to viticulture since the late 19th century and has been committed to certified organic viticulture since 2017. The estate’s production straddles the Roero and Langhe regions, areas of Piedmont with different geological origins whose morphological compositions are reflected in the characteristics of the wines produced. The Roero has alluvial soil characterised by sandstone, rocks composed of sand and limestone. This soft, mineral-rich soil is perfect for both white and red wines, yielding fruity, light wines that are complex yet very elegant. The Langhe DOC, of older origin, is instead characterised by a more compact soil composed of clay and marl. It is particularly suited, especially in the Barolo area, to producing red wines of great structure. I Lioni is the name by which the Deltetto family was traditionally known and from which the small hamlet takes its name; it was here, in the old family farmhouse, that the first bottles of Nebbiolo were produced. This wine is made from 100% Nebbiolo from the Langhe, harvested from the estate’s finest plots. It matures for around 12 months in oak barrels and is then further refined in the bottle. 100 ml: E=325 kJ/78 kcal

Organoleptic Characteristics

It presents a pale ruby red colour, but on the nose it is frank and sincere, with delicate notes of violet, currant and light spices. The flavour is fresh and elegant, with light, still-lively tannins and good length.

Occasion and Pairing

Perfect with pasta, mature cheeses and meat dishes; interesting when paired with a tartare, perhaps made from Fassona beef.

Serving Temperature

To fully appreciate its style, this wine should be served at a temperature of 16–18°C.

THE WINERY

Deltetto

Established in 1953 in the historic and prestigious wine-producing areas of Piedmont, in the heart of the Roero area, the Deltetto farm has always been involved in the production of prestigious and renowned wines, according to traditional Piedmontese wine-producing techniques. Founded by Carlo Deltetto, the company is now headed by his son Antonio. 21 hectares of vineyards where, following a company philosophy dedicated to safeguarding the surrounding ecosystem, the large and delicate Piedmontese red wines are produced, such as the traditional Langhe D.O.C. Nebbiolo, obtained from native vine varieties. Created from a great passion for the area and the vineyards, the wines of the area are the maximum expression of the land from which they are created, from the elegant white wines including the renowned Barolo D.O.C.G, to classic sparkling wines such as the typical Pinot Noir. Over the years, the Deltetto company has managed to combine the traditions of Piedmontese production with the distinctiveness offered by the land, achieving excellent results.
